Dr. Reddy’s Laboratories Ltd. is a leading multinational pharmaceutical company based across global locations. Each of our 24,000 plus employees comes to work every day for one collective purpose: to accelerate access to affordable and innovative medicines because Good Health Can’t Wait.
We started in 1984 with a modest investment, 20 employees and a bold vision. Today, we have research and development centres, manufacturing facilities or a commercial presence in 66 countries.
For nearly four decades, we have stood for access, affordability and innovation based on the bedrock of deep science, progressive people practices and robust corporate governance. Role Overview
Dr. Reddy’s Laboratories is seeking a Senior Principal Product Manager - Supply Chain Analytics to lead the vision, strategy, and delivery of advanced analytics products that enable end-to-end visibility, predictive decision-making, and operational excellence across the global supply chain.
This role will act as the bridge between business, data science, technology, and operations, owning analytics products from concept to scale. The ideal candidate will bring a strong consulting background, structured problem-solving skills, and hands-on product leadership experience in analytics-driven transformations.
Key Responsibilities
Product Strategy & Vision
- Define and own the product vision and roadmap for supply chain analytics platforms and use cases (e.g., demand forecasting, inventory optimization, S&OP/IBP, network planning, service level optimization).
- Translate business priorities into scalable analytics and data products aligned with enterprise supply chain strategy.
- Build compelling business cases with clear value articulation (cost, service, working capital, resilience).
Product Development & Delivery
- Own the product lifecycle from ideation to deployment and adoption.
- Partner with data science, engineering, IT, and external vendors to design, build, and scale analytics solutions.
- Prioritize and manage the backlog, ensuring timely and high-quality delivery of analytics features and enhancements.
- Ensure analytics products are user-centric, actionable, and embedded in decision-making workflows.
Stakeholder Management
- Work closely with senior supply chain leaders across planning, manufacturing, quality, procurement, and logistics.
- Facilitate structured problem-solving and decision-making using analytics outputs.
- Influence without authority across global and cross-functional teams.
Analytics & Digital Enablement
- Drive adoption of advanced analytics, AI/ML, and optimization techniques in supply chain decision-making.
- Ensure strong data governance, KPI definitions, and performance tracking.
- Partner with enterprise data teams to ensure robust data foundations and integration with ERP and planning systems.
Change Management & Adoption
- Champion product adoption through change management, training, and communication.
- Track realized benefits and continuously refine products based on performance and user feedback.
